When we had our house built, the builder wanted $5k to install A/C. We said thanks - but no thanks - and planned to add later. (They still installed coil, refrigerant lines, etc... Just no unit itself).

So we finally decided to get it done, And just got a call from the installer. Original builder never capped the refrigerant lines - so coil and lines are all junk and need to be replaced.

Link to comment
Share on other sites

Original guy leave then uncapped on purpose or something?

It was either a complete oversight on his part - or he figured we'd have someone else install right away and it "wasn't a big deal". He put some black plastic caps on the ends of the lines - but those don't do jack for keeping moisture out.

Either way - crimping and brazing the ends would have taken 5 minutes....
